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In both the past and present, what motives have led to the building of temporary stages in urban space? This book examines the various disciplines - such as architecture, the theatre, or urban planning - in building temporary structures over time. A special focus lies on the BMW Guggenheim Lab and the Syntopic Salon, which were both located in Berlin in Summer 2012. As cooperative formats, they represented the interaction of academic and cultural institutions, private economy, and multidisciplinary professionals. The book discusses the result of this cooperation between extremely diverse protagonists.
